- Arrow Member Selection Operator:
- This Operator let you acces stuff from classes through a process including pointers!
- Here is an example:
- #include <iostream>
- using namespace std;
- class randomClass
- {
- public:
- void printCrap()
- {
- cout << "Did someone say steak?" << endl;
- }
- };
- int main()
- {
- randomClass felixobject; //Declaring an object.
- randomClass *felixpointer = &felixobject; //Declaring the pointer as to an object. (something like that? -.-)
- felixpointer -> printCrap(); //Notice that you don't do felixpointer.printCrap();
- return 0;
- }
